 The Wheels The Wheels hail from Pittsburgh, but the five-piece rock band is no stranger to Johnstown. Drawing from influences such as The Kinks, Little Feat and Gram Parsons, the band has been seen at various Johnstown venues and festivals, in addition to regular club shows in Pittsburgh, Erie, Morgantown and Cleveland. Members are TJ Connolly, Brad Barron, Jake Brieding, Joe Piacquadio and Matt Vucic. The band released its first album last December after a year of recording in a pro studio, and has since sold more than 500 copies.  Sunflower Spectacle Despite the band’s sunny name, Sunflower Spectacle singer Chris Kupchella said his seven-member psychedelic folk rock group’s music is noticeably dimmer. “The songs mainly focus on life’s tragedies which can be anything from the death or loss of someone close to you; or coming to terms with human mortality,” he said. The music features vocal harmonies, a range of instruments and an atmospheric soundscape influenced by the likes of Bob Dylan, The Velvet Underground, Modest Mouse, R.E.M., Syd Barrett, The Kinks, The Beatles, Roy Orbison, The Beach Boys, The Flaming Lips, The Walkmen, Television, Yo La Tengo, The Arcade Fire, and Leonard Cohen. Band members also include Derek Gresh, Kevin Horvath, Justin Gyurik, Cory Shoff, Brandon Shreve, Alan Horvath, and producer Troy Bugosh is credited as an unoffical eighth member.

 Pivot After a number of years steadily performing at the area’s most well known spots for live music, Pivot brings a hard-edged sound and a strong fan following with them to this year’s Rockin’ in the Valley.
